The Historical and Philosophical Foundations
The Law of Attraction is not a contemporary development however rather draws from ancient knowledge customs covering thousands of years. Aspects of this idea can be found in Buddhist teachings about the power of intent, Hindu approaches concerning karma and consciousness, and even in biblical passages that speak with the power of faith and belief. The concept that consciousness shapes reality has actually been checked out by theorists, mystics, and spiritual teachers throughout human history, each contributing their unique viewpoint to this ageless concept.
In the Western world, the Law of Attraction ended up being more formalized during the New Thought movement of the 19th century, when thinkers began checking out the relationship between mind and matter. These early leaders suggested that mindsets could directly influence physical reality, a radical concept that challenged the dominating materialistic worldview. Over time, this philosophy developed and incorporated insights from psychology, quantum physics, and neuroscience, producing a more comprehensive understanding of how consciousness communicates with the material world.
The Science Behind Manifestation
While the Law of Attraction is frequently categorized as a metaphysical or spiritual concept, there are scientific concepts that help describe why and how it might work. Neuroscience has actually exposed that our brains are extremely plastic, constantly forming brand-new neural paths based on our duplicated thoughts and habits. When we consistently concentrate on particular ideas or results, we enhance the neural networks connected with those ideas, making them more automatic and influential in our decision-making procedures.
The Reticular Activating System (RAS) in our brain serves as a filter for the frustrating amount of info we come across daily. This system focuses on info that lines up with our beliefs, worths, and existing focus. When you set a clear intention or goal, your RAS starts filtering truth to highlight chances, resources, and information appropriate to that intent. This discusses why when you choose to buy a particular automobile, you all of a sudden see that design everywhere, though it was always present in your environment.
Quantum physics has actually also contributed interesting viewpoints to the conversation about consciousness and reality. The observer effect in quantum mechanics shows that the act of observation can influence the habits of subatomic particles. While it’s important not to overextend these findings beyond their scientific context, they do recommend that awareness and physical truth may be more interconnected than classical physics previously assumed.
